Hermosa Beach, CA vs West Sacramento, CA
The cost of living difference between Hermosa Beach, CA and West Sacramento, CA is dramatic. West Sacramento is 128.8% cheaper than Hermosa Beach,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Hermosa Beach has a cost index of 289 while West Sacramento sits at 126,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.
On the housing front, median rent in Hermosa Beach is $2,812/month compared to $1,568/month in West Sacramento — a 79%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: West Sacramento is more affordable at $497,100 median vs $2,000,001.
Median household income in Hermosa Beach is $152,019 compared to $90,791 in West Sacramento (+67.4%). The higher salaries in Hermosa Beach partially offset the cost difference, but don't fully close the gap. Looking at affordability, residents of Hermosa Beach spend roughly 22.2% of their income on rent, more than the 20.7% in West Sacramento.
